The Auditory Threshold of the Bastard Halibut Paralichthys olivaceus.

open access: yesNIPPON SUISAN GAKKAISHI, 1996
Using a classical respiratory conditioning technique, the hearing ability of the bastard halibut Paralichthys olivaceus was measured for 7 fish at 7 frequency points between 70Hz and 500Hz. The conditioning response was measured as suppression in the respiratory activity by the piezoelectric sensor fitted on a gill cover in a quiet water tank.

Genetic Linkage Map of Olive Flounder, Paralichthys olivaceus [PDF]

open access: yesInternational Journal of Biological Sciences, 2008
Olive flounder, Paralichthys olivaceus, is an important fish species in Asia, both for fisheries and aquaculture. As the first step for better understanding the genomic structure and functional analysis, we constructed a genetic linkage map for olive flounder based on 180 microsatellites and 31 expressed sequence tag (EST)-derived markers.
